QUESTION: Wayne, my kids gave me a Sony blu-ray.  My problem is my receiver does not have an hdmi port.  My system consists of the blu-ray; verizon fios cable box; Denon receiver and a Mitsubishi DLP tv with one hdmi port.  When I play my blu-ray now it only shows it in 480i and the tv is capable of 1080i.  At present I am using component cables from the blu-ray.  Suggestions welcome!  Thanks, Karl

ANSWER: You'll need to go into the Sony Blu-Ray setup menu and set your video output resolution to 1080i.
I have a Sony, and had the same issue, but it's an easy fix.
